Position Summary
This position is responsible for providing marketing/sales support and networking within the Bleeding Disorders community to achieve/exceed territory and regional objectives. This individual will be selling and promoting CVS Specialty Pharmacy Services to provide patients and providers with a competitive and supportive pharmacy team. This position interacts with the state chapters and support groups, treatment centers, nurses, and customers as a representative for the Bleeding Disorders Specialty Sales team. Responsibilities include: Developing strategies to retain current business and increase new referral business through identification of target physicians, hospitals, and development of relationships with customers and effectively utilize resources. Responsible for achieving or exceeding sales goals and budget within the defined territory. Candidates should be flexible for travel up to 75% as this is a road warrior position with extensive windshield time. You must be willing to travel evenings, weekends, and overnight stays.
